What is the mass of a body on which a gravity force of 1.69 N acts at the surface of the Earth?

Ft = 1.69 N.

g = 9.8 m / s ^ 2.

m -?

The force of gravity Ft is the force with which the earth attracts all bodies that are on its surface, due to the law of universal gravitation and is determined by the formula: Ft = m * g.

Where m is body mass, g is gravitational acceleration.

m = Fт / g.

m = 1.69 N / 9.8 m / s ^ 2 = 0.173 kg.

Answer: the body has a mass m = 0.173 kg.
